Web23 sep. 2024 · Inversion therapy is a nonsurgical treatment designed to remove gravitational pressure off the spine and create more space between the spine’s vertebrae. The most common tool of this therapy is an inversion table, but other options include an inversion chair, or anti-gravity inversion boots.

Web2 mrt. 2024 · Inversion tables allow you to strap yourself in and tilt backward at an angle or completely upside down. The theory behind it is simple: Hanging upside down can take the pressure off the nerves of the spine and give the squishy disks between the vertebrae room to relax.
